Interesting to see how the Olympic qualification tourny's ended up. Only Latvia got through from the favourites. Austria and Slovinia get through instead of Denmark and Germany. Unfortunately Team GB lost all 3 games in group E, which isn't a shocker to be honest. Being the lowest ranked team in the group, we had a chance, but it was always going to be slim. I guess the positives were that apart from today's 6-0 loss, we were really comeptative in the previous games. Also we had national digital radio commontaries on all the games and ESPN UK picked up the tv rights. It's more than we usually get. Some coverage always helps the game over here.
